Ruth Annette Milliren of Raytown, Missouri, went to be with her Lord and Savior Jesus Christ, Monday, May 19, 2008.

Mrs. Milliren was born March 23, 1924, in Bay Springs, Mississippi, to John and Lottie Hughes. In 1945, she married James L. Milliren and traveled extensively as an army wife to Japan, Alaska, Denver, CO, Germany, and Ft. Sill, OK., until Major Milliren’s retirement in 1965 and then they moved to Cushing, OK. in 1969.

Mrs. Milliren received her Masters Degree in Business Education in 1977 and then taught high school English and journalism in Cushing High School until her retirement in 1986. In 1992 she went to China to teach English; and then in 1994, she moved to Raytown, where she lived until her death.

All those who knew Ruth knew she loved the Lord and could not wait to join Him–along with her husband, who died in 1986, Debbie, a daughter, who died in 1957, her parents, and eight brothers and sisters. Mrs. Milliren is survived by three daughters,Jamie A. Johnson of Blue Springs, MO., Janet L. Bristow of Tulare, CA., and Susan C. Johnson of Warren, AR, four grandchildren, and seven great-grandchildren.

A memorial service for Mrs. Milliren will be held at Eastside Baptist Church, 19901 78 Highway, Independence, MO 64057, at 7:00 P.M. Monday, May 26, 2008. She will rest beside her husband at Euchee Valley Cemetery, in Cushing, OK. In lieu of flowers, memorials may be sent to the Parkinson’s Disease Society.
